How much does an Upgrad Director, Programs make?

As of April 2025, the average annual salary for a Director, Programs at Upgrad is $157,021, which translates to approximately $75 per hour. Salaries for Director, Programs at Upgrad typically range from $124,436 to $203,651, reflecting the diverse roles within the company.

It's essential to understand that salaries can vary significantly based on factors such as geographic location, departmental budget, and individual qualifications. Key determinants include years of experience, specific skill sets, educational background, and relevant certifications. For a more tailored salary estimate, consider these variables when evaluating compensation for this role.

upGrad is an online higher education platform providing rigorous industry-relevant programs designed and delivered in collaboration with world-class faculty and industry. Merging the latest technology, pedagogy, and services, upGrad is creating an immersive learning experience – anytime and anywhere.
